New Step by Step Map For Quesada reviews Saskatchewan
Pardon us for the problem you had viewing our menu screens, the direct sunlight from our windows and heat from the grills have manufactured our screen minor hueish, we are trying to kind that difficulty, we also have began to provide paper menus to look at just at the doorway of restaurant. Wanting ahead for to serve you again:)AdditionalThis locat